Dear Nanette,

My name is Fahim and I had made a big mistake. Once I went to the beach without sunscreen and a friend of mine covered me full with the beach sand. When I came home I realized that I had got sun burnt. I didn't know what to do about it. Initially I put some rose water and thought that it will fade away. It has been one year and my skin is still dull, darker and is rough. I cannot use any soap and also I am not confident on using any face wash. I went to a dermatologist and he gave me a Multicare Moisturizing lotion and Elica ointment with 0.1% Mometasone Furoate. For the 1st week I used the moisturizer and then started applying the Elica ointment. Bingo it worked and I got to see the patches on my face disappearing and the skin appearing back though I have lost my rosy color on my cheeks. But after 1 week of stopping the Elica the condition came back. I could see dryness appearing again on my face with patches. During this time I didn't use soap but Seba Med face wash. Kindly help me as I am desperate to have a permanent solution.
